National Space Biomedical Research Institute (EIN: 76-0548799) has filed an IRS Form 990 from fiscal year 2016–2019. In its fiscal year 2016 IRS Form 990 filing, National Space Biomedical Research Institute, a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 6 employ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$426,031. The highest compensated employee at National Space Biomedical Research Institute is Jeffrey P Sutton, M.D., Ph.D. with fiscal year 2016 compensation of $572,586.
